Before I buy from Amazon can anyone give instructions for a homemade, effective concrete cleaning solution to use on my porch.
I believe the stains are from standing wet leaves of several years.
Has anyone tried creating a homemade solution for removing leaf stains from a concrete porch?
I’m looking for DIY tips or effective recipes to clean those stubborn stains without using harsh chemicals.
What ingredients and methods have worked best for you?
BrynnWet and Forget, a spray, found at Home Depot.
BettyWet and Forget cleans markers in the cemetery. Those stains are usually from grass clippings and leaves.
EugeneClear soda not diet and baking soda, maybe more than one application.
SuzieJust be careful what you put on concrete. Some products can disintegrate the concrete over time.
Hubby uses power wash.
LindaI was able to get leaf stains off mine with a power washer. Can you borrow one perhaps?
RebeccaThere is a product that you can get and it’s a bright orange container About 8 oz and it’s called concrete cleaner it’s a company out of California and the stuff really works Hope you can find it some of the dollars stores used to carry it and possibly you can get it through a hardware store Good luck
PatriciaMuriatic acid. Home Depot sells it. My contractor husband used it.
CyndiWould you also recommend for concrete around the pool… we’re in the country … I think we’ve tried everything on the market & with a power hose …
DebbieSpray with Clorox Cleaner, let sit, stains will fade away. May have to use additional application.
ScarlettSpray pool shock on with a cheap sprayer then scrub eith hose and shop broom.
